A Single Rose
a single rose, I bring to you.
a single rose, to show I'm true.
a single rose, so you know I care.
now please just drop your underwear.
a single rose, with loves intent.
a single rose, it's not the rent.
a single rose, how sweet it smells.
until your wife finds out, and yells.
a single rose, I gave to her.
a single rose, it's all a blur.
a single rose, and now I'm dead.
my wife has cut off, my little head.
